Question: A parallel beam of monochromatic light of wavelength $ 5000{AA} $ is incident normally on a single narrow slit of width 0.001 mm. The light is focused by a convex lens on a screen placed on the focal plane. The first minimum will be formed for the angle of diffraction equal to

[CBSE PMT 1993]

Options:

A) $ 0{}^\circ $

B) $ 15{}^\circ $

C) $ 30{}^\circ $

D) $ 60{}^\circ $

Show Answer

Answer:

Correct Answer: C

Solution:

For the first minima $ d\sin \theta =\lambda $

$ \Rightarrow $ $ \sin \theta =\frac{\lambda }{d}\Rightarrow $

$ \theta ={{\sin }^{-1}}( \frac{5000\times {{10}^{-10}}}{0.001\times {{10}^{-3}}} )=30^{o} $
